CFN00115 Equisetin

Equisetin has antibacterial activity, the MIC's for Equisetin are 8 ug /mL against Bacillus subtilis, 16 ug /mL against Staphylococcus aureus and Methicillin Resistant Staphylococcus aureus (MRSA).Equisetin inhibits the DNP-stimulated ATPase activity of rat liver mitochondria and mitoplasts in a concentration-dependent manner; 50% inhibition is caused by about 8 nmol Equisetin/mg protein.It also specifically inhibits the substrate anion carriers of the mitochondrial inner membrane.

CFN00121 Lactacystin

Lactacystin is a selective UPS inhibitor recently used to destroy dopamine (DA) neurons in animal models of Parkinson's disease (PD); marked differences in the rotational response to apomorphine and l-DOPA suggest different mechanisms of neurodegeneration evoked by Lactacystin and 6-OHDA. Lactacystin induces cell death and α-synuclein-positive inclusions in cytoplasm, it has diversified killing effects on gastric cancer cells, the mechanism may be related to induce the apoptosis by downregulation of nuclear factor kappa B viability.

CFN00128 Oleficin

Oleficin, a polyene antibiotic, it is active against Grampositive bacteria and has no effect upon the growth of fungi and yeasts.Oleficin has effects on mitochondrial functions can be explained on the basis of an increase of the inner membrane permeability as the consequence of the depletion of Mg2+ from mitochondria caused by the antibiotic. It could as an ionophore of Mg2+ in isolated rat liver mitochondria, preferentially inhibit growth of the yeast Saccharomyces cerevisiae on non-fermentable substrates.

CFN98913 Lupeol

1. Lupeol has a potential to act as an anti-inflammatory, anti-microbial, anti-protozoal, anti-proliferative, anti-invasive, anti-angiogenic, antimalarial and cholesterol lowering agent.
2. Lupeol prevents acetaminophen-induced in vivo hepatotoxicity by altering the Bax/Bcl-2 and oxidative stress-mediated mitochondrial signaling cascade.
3. Lupeol and its ester derivative have beneficial effects on hypercholesterolemia-induced oxidative and inflammatory stresses.
4. Lupeol significantly enhances the radiosensitivity of SMMC-7721 cells in vitro and in vivo.
5. Lupeol shows antidiabetic and antioxidant potential in experimental hyperglycaemia.
6. Lupeol has potential anticancer effect against hepatocellular and pancreatic cancer, by inhibiting cell proliferation, inducing apoptosis and blocking Akt/PI3K and Wnt signaling pathway.
7. Lupeol has antiangiogenic effects, it (at 50 and 30 microg/mL) shows a marked inhibitory activity on human umbilical venous endothelial cells (HUVEC) tube formation while it does not affect the growth of tumor cell lines such as SK-MEL-2, A549, and B16-F10 melanoma.
